iPhone 5 rumors: next iPhone design still not settled, October release?
Apple has reportedly yet to finalize the design of the sixth-generation iPhone.

According to a new report from iMore, the screen size of the future iPhone may be slightly larger but it’s unlikely to have more than 4 inches.
The site also writes that Apple isn’t planning on using a metal case to replace the glass backing on the iPhone 4S.
In addition, although a change to a 16:9 aspect ratio has been widely rumored, it hasn’t been decided either.
The report states that a smaller dock connector is being implemented and that the device will still feature a home button.
iMore believes that Apple will launch the new iPhone this October, although recent reports have speculated that August could be considered for a potential release date.
